Loading [MathJax]/jax/output/CommonHTML/config.js
前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>专栏 >基于腾讯云人像动漫化接口生成动漫头像为公众号引流

基于腾讯云人像动漫化接口生成动漫头像为公众号引流

原创
作者头像
Vicsh
修改于 2021-09-08 09:27:27
修改于 2021-09-08 09:27:27
2.7K0
举报
文章被收录于专栏:落叶大大落叶大大

前言

完整标题【基于腾讯云人像变换 - 人像动漫化接口生成动漫头像为公众号引流】。

网站存放于腾讯云CVM (Debian10 系统)+ CDB (MySQL 5.7) 搭载 Typecho博客 (软件基于PHP 8.0.9)使用的公众号是个人订阅号

本文主要用的的接口为【人像动漫化】,接口文档地址:

https://cloud.tencent.com/document/api/1202/47891

先上一张效果图,后续内容全靠编了。

效果图
效果图

目前官方提供了完整的SDK 文档,对接起来还是比较顺利,当然我没有使用。

总体思路

通过引导用户关注公众号,回复关键字,进入指定模式,引导用户输入一张照片,提交到接口生成个性化的二次元动漫头像。

1、关注公众号,这个无需多讲;

放你的二维码引导就行(PS:这里我就不放了,免得说我打广告,小声bb,想体验完整功能,可以关注公众号【禾令奇】,“回复动漫头像” 体验)。

2、回复关键字,可以通过数据库内置关键字,然后回复指定内容引导用户回复

给一个数据结构的示例,我的公众号是对接到我博客系统(Typecho)的,基于PHP 8.0, 你们可以选择你们习惯的系统来开发。

数据结构
数据结构
数据记录
数据记录

3、进入关键字模式,所谓的上下文模式,这里我们可以用 Redis 来实现,以用户的openid 为key存储上次的文字字符串,当然可能不是特别精细,但也足够了。

接收公众号消息,判断公众号消息类型,一般有:textimageevent分别是文字内容、图片内容、事件,这里主要用到text 和 image。

存储
存储

然后当用户回复公众号消息类型为image 时,判断上一步的文字是否为你指定的关键字,如图所示

判断类型并回复
判断类型并回复

4、请求腾讯云人像动漫画接口,

腾讯云有免费额度:在开通服务后,不同服务各提供1000次/月的免费额度,在开通当天及每月1号以免费资源包的形式自动发放,有效期为当月。

超过是要收费的,所以到这儿时,可以考虑节省成本的手段,这样就达到目的了,当然你这样做可能会被打,

邀请
邀请

5、返回数据说明

业务传参支持指定URL,所以我们可以直接指定微信公众号的图片url(XML消息对应key 是PicUrl),无需存储图片文件,节省空间。

人像动漫画返回 参数

代码语言:txt
AI代码解释
复制
{
    "Response": {
      "ResultImage": "base64编码的图片",
      "ResultUrl": "https://xxxxxxxxxx, 处理后的url",
      "RequestId": "3c140219-cfe9-470e-b241-907877d6fb03"
    }
}

然后人像动漫画返回时也可以指定url,服务器临时存储该图片,再调用微信公众号临时素材接口,获取mediaId,最后用公众号回复图片消息接口返回就行。

附公众号:

新增临时素材 文档

回复图片消息文档

至此,该业务开发已经完成,体验可以参考demo 公众号【禾令奇】。

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

评论
登录后参与评论
暂无评论
推荐阅读
编辑精选文章
换一批
利用 Python 实现抖音上的“人像动漫化”特效!
前几天,女友拉着我和她玩儿抖音,就是这个人像动漫化的操作,顿时觉得很好玩儿。我心想:python既然这么强大,是不是也可以使用python程序来实现这样一个操作呢?
杰哥的IT之旅
2020/07/14
1.5K0
利用 Python 实现抖音上的“人像动漫化”特效!
WordPress关注公众号可见内容插件(公众号引流工具)
我们肯定不少的网友站长看到有些网站、博客隐藏的内容是可以通过回复评论、会员VIP才可见的,也有是需要扫码关注公众号获取到验证码输入激活才可以显示的。但是之前老蒋看到的一个这类WordPress插件是在插件设置一个固定的验证码,然后配合微信公众号自动回复的方式来进行提示用户。
老蒋
2021/12/27
3.6K1
WordPress关注公众号可见内容插件(公众号引流工具)
公众号开发笔记一
用户识别,每个公众号都有对应的一个OpenID.移动应用包含个人以及企业级应用,如果有多个公众号和应用,那么绑定后有多个不同的OpenID,但对这些同一开放平台账号下只有一个UnionID.
达达前端
2019/07/03
1.7K0
公众号开发笔记一
Spring Boot 开发微信公众号后台,看看松哥公众号后台是怎么实现的!
Hello 各位小伙伴,松哥今天要和大家聊一个有意思的话题,就是使用 Spring Boot 开发微信公众号后台。
江南一点雨
2019/11/01
1.2K0
Spring Boot 开发微信公众号后台,看看松哥公众号后台是怎么实现的!
【腾讯云AI绘画】 老师,我想学绘画
AI 绘画(AI Art)是一款 AI 图像生成与编辑技术 API 服务,可以结合输入的图片或文本智能创作出与输入相关的图像内容,具有更强大的中文理解能力、更多样化的风格选择,以及更偏东方审美的绘画创作能力,更好支持中文场景下的建筑风景生成、古诗词理解、水墨剪纸等中国元素风格生成,以及各种动漫、游戏风格的高精度图像生成和风格转换,为高质量的内容创作、内容运营提供技术支持。
不惑
2023/12/06
6921
【腾讯云AI绘画】 老师,我想学绘画
微信个人公众号开发--(4)Java实现天气查询功能
首先我们需要一个天气查询的数据接口,这里我用的是极速数据(百度即可),然后申请一个免费的账号,可以找到免费的天气数据接口,当然有次数限制,不过这已经够我们个人微信公众号使用了.
浩Coding
2019/07/02
1.2K0
微信个人公众号开发--(4)Java实现天气查询功能
SpringBoot开发微信公众号
在讲微信公众号开发之前,先来大概了解一下微信公众号。微信公众号大体上可以分为服务号和订阅号,订阅号和服务号的区别如下:
Java旅途
2020/09/14
2.9K0
利用chatGPT实现公众号智能管家
目前openai已经开放了最新的gpt-3.5-turbo模型,价格打了骨折,效果也有较大的提升,用来接入公众号玩玩也是挺有意思的,虽然本人技术不行,但人菜瘾大,非得尝试尝试。
HsuHeinrich
2023/03/29
3.6K1
利用chatGPT实现公众号智能管家
微信公众号消息接入(普通消息+模板消息)
  1、“硅谷课堂”公众号实现根据关键字搜索相关课程,如:输入“java”,可返回java相关的一个课程;
别团等shy哥发育
2023/02/25
3.6K0
微信公众号消息接入(普通消息+模板消息)
如何从0到1运营一个公众号
相信越来越多的朋友会发现自己身边的人开通了个人公众号,有的甚至在学生时代就通过公众号实现了经济独立。然而运营好一个公众号,尤其是一个有变现能力的公众号不是那么容易的。今天小E就给大家奉上一期干货,教你如何从0到1运营一个公众号。 1. 微信公众号注册 公众号定位        公众号定位是创建公众号时最重要的一步,因为定位会影响到公众号将要产出的内容,决定公众号的受众,甚至影响公众号的收益变现。建议可以从自己擅长的领域入手(如摄影、美食、美妆),再选择细分领域作为切入点,如摄影可以细分为景物摄影、人物
腾讯NEXT学位
2020/11/19
6310
微信公众号接入deepseek
deepseek的api可以用华为云或者腾讯云,官网api经常崩,没有免费额度了。本来想用硅基流动的,但是速度很慢,还是腾讯云快多了。
用户6841540
2025/02/15
2860
微信个人公众号开发--(2)启用开发者模式接收并响应用户消息
微信的 URL 要求必须是: http:// 80端口,且必须是能够在公网访问的,本地的不行。所以这里用到一个映射工具叫做 ngrok 。下载之后使用,需要切换到下载ngrok文件目录下,cmd
浩Coding
2019/07/02
1K0
微信个人公众号开发--(2)启用开发者模式接收并响应用户消息
小特工具箱新增功能:公众号类API,可批量采集图文
经过一段时间的开发,小特工具箱又增加若干API,这次主要是公众号类API,包括获取公众号图文详情、阅读量和点赞数
用户1219352
2021/04/07
4710
小特工具箱新增功能:公众号类API,可批量采集图文
最佳实践|用腾讯云AI图像能力实现AI作画
最近看到一篇有趣的文章,一副名为《太空歌剧院》(如下图)的艺术品在某美术比赛上,获得了第一名的成绩, 有意思的是这件作品是通过AI来实现的画作, 顿时觉得非常神奇。 结合近期科技媒体频频报道的AI作画爆火现象,深入了解了下,发现市面上有一些AI作画的小程序, 是通过输入一段文字给AI, 然后输出一副和文字意思相近的图片。 这个感觉非常有意思,某种程度上会给绘画行业带来新的发展契机。
腾讯云AI
2022/11/11
4.4K0
最佳实践|用腾讯云AI图像能力实现AI作画
产品动态|腾讯云AI 8月产品更新
腾讯云AI团队联合腾讯优图、AILab、微信智聆、微信智言等实验室,帮助合作伙伴和客户高效打造针对性的解决方案,助力各行各业的数字化和智能化转型。 8月,腾讯云慧眼、腾讯云神图、语音识别、NLP自然语言处理、语音合成推出全新功能,语音识别、语音合成优化了核心性能。 腾讯云慧眼 银行卡基础信息查询 慧眼人脸核身最新上线银行卡基础信息查询接口,该接口可以查询银行卡基础信息,包括开户行、银行卡性质等。可广泛应用于需要查询银行卡基础信息的业务场景。 腾讯云神图 人像动漫化 基于用户上传的一张带人脸信息的图片,
腾讯云AI
2020/09/14
2K0
重点解读:用小程序给公众号涨粉10w的7大行业案例
2017年1月9日,张小龙宣布小程序上线,到今天、刚好一周年; 期间陆陆续续出现了拼多多、摩拜单车、语音红包、头脑王者、心理测试等爆款小程序。今天来和大家聊聊如何利用好这巨大的流量洼地来给公众号涨粉。
疯狂的小程序
2018/01/23
5.5K1
我是怎么保存公众号历史文章合集到本地的?当然是用python了!
偶然间,关注了一个自己特别感兴趣的公众号,感觉就像是挖到了一个宝藏。于是,我们就想翻一翻宝藏里都有什么。
小小詹同学
2019/08/09
2K0
我是怎么保存公众号历史文章合集到本地的?当然是用python了!
【黄啊码】php结合微信公众号实现裂变海报(基本技术点)
微信公众号裂变式营销代码实现,先讲下基础原理,先生成带有用户参数的二维码,然后用php自带的gd库处理,生成带有用户头像,昵称,参数二维码,营销信息的自定义图片,再将图片传入微信公众号临时素材,当其他用户扫描这个专属推荐码的时候,获取用户的昵称返回给推荐者,并存入数据库,以记录当前有多少人扫描了二维码。
黄啊码
2022/06/15
9680
微信公众号开发-素材/消息管理接口
本文是 微信公众号开发者模式介绍及接入 的后续,如没看过前文的话,可能看本文会有些懵逼。本文主要介绍微信公众平台的素材、消息管理接口的开发。由于个人的订阅号是没有大多数接口的权限的,所以我们需要使用微信官方提供的测试号来进行开发。测试号的申请可参考下文:
端碗吹水
2020/09/23
2.6K0
微信公众号开发-素材/消息管理接口
你想拥有自己的微信公众号吗?戳这里
1开始 根据腾讯公布的2015微信用户数据报告分析来看,作为一款通讯软件,在大陆地区,覆盖了90%以上的智能手机用户,也就是说10个智能机用户中就有9个在使用微信;而微信支付用户则达到了4亿左右,微信
萤火虫叔叔
2018/07/03
7910
推荐阅读
相关推荐
利用 Python 实现抖音上的“人像动漫化”特效!
更多 >
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档